The Breeders Reveal North American Leg of 'Last Splash' Anniversary Tour, Play Toronto

BY Alex HudsonPublished Feb 5, 2013

The Breeders previously confirmed plans to tour in 2013 for the 20th anniversary of their 1993 album Last Splash and already rolled out some overseas dates. Now, the band's classic lineup of Kim Deal, Kelley Deal, Josephine Wiggs and Jim Macpherson have extended their touring activities to include a string of North American dates.

Following a March date in New York, the North American tour begins in earnest in May. In addition to a number of U.S. shows, this leg includes a single Canadian date in Toronto on May 11. They will then head to Europe for some previously announced shows in May and June. See the schedule below.

At these gigs, the band will be performing Last Splash in full. Violinist Carrie Bradley will take part in the shows, and a press release promises that more dates will be announced. Go to the band's website for ticket information.

As for the deluxe anniversary edition of Last Splash, it's called LSXX and it will arrive on April 23 through 4AD.
